In the rapidly evolving world of pharmaceuticals, companies are constantly looking for ways to streamline their processes, cut costs, and improve efficiency One strategy that has become increasingly popular in recent years is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O) outsourcing This involves partnering with a third-party organization to handle various aspects of drug development and manufacturing, from early-stage research to commercial production.
There are many reasons why pharmaceutical companies are turning to CDMO outsourcing as a preferred option for their manufacturing needs In this article, we will explore some of the key benefits of this approach and why it has become such a valuable tool in the industry.
One of the main advantages of CDMO outsourcing is cost savings Developing and manufacturing pharmaceutical products in-house can be extremely expensive, as it requires a large investment in equipment, facilities, and personnel By partnering with a CDMO, companies can significantly reduce their capital expenditure and operating costs, as they only pay for the services they need, when they need them This allows pharmaceutical companies to allocate their resources more efficiently and focus on their core competencies, such as research and development.
Another major benefit of CDMO outsourcing is flexibility In today’s fast-paced pharmaceutical market, companies need to be able to adapt quickly to changing market conditions and regulatory requirements By working with a CDMO, companies can scale their production capacity up or down as needed, without having to make significant investments in additional infrastructure or personnel This flexibility allows pharmaceutical companies to respond more effectively to market demands and improve their overall competitiveness.

Many CDMOs have state-of-the-art facilities and highly skilled personnel who are experts in various aspects of drug development and manufacturing By partnering with a CDMO, companies can leverage this expertise and technology to accelerate the development and commercialization of their products This can help companies bring new drugs to market faster and more efficiently, leading to increased revenue and market share.
Additionally, CDMO outsourcing can help companies mitigate risks associated with drug development and manufacturing The pharmaceutical industry is highly regulated, with strict quality standards and compliance requirements By outsourcing these activities to a reputable CDMO, companies can reduce the risk of regulatory issues and ensure that their products meet all necessary standards This can help companies avoid costly delays and penalties, while also protecting their reputation in the market.
In recent years, the trend towards CDMO outsourcing has accelerated, as companies look for ways to improve their operational efficiency and focus on their core business objectives This has led to an increase in the number of CDMO providers in the market, offering a wide range of services to meet the diverse needs of pharmaceutical companies.
